Description
View of the third church building, with side courtyard, completed in 1856 after the designs of J. A. C. Trautwine for the Moravian congregation established in 1742. Trees and an iron-work fence surround the building in which well-dress church members enter. Several other parishioners, many in overcoats, including women with parasols, and children, approach the sanctuary. In the left of the image, a boy and a girl lead their parents past a tree on the corner and across the street to the church. Also shows neighboring buildings.
